Peacemaker Trailer Has the Action, Humor, and Heart Fans Want

One of my favorite movies of 2021 is James Gunn’s fantastic superhero romp The Suicide Squad. It seamlessly combines outrageous humor and over-the-top gore with genuine humanity and pathos, so it’s pretty much the complete package. When the credits began to roll, I immediately wanted to jump right back into Gunn’s crazy corner of the DC universe, and thankfully, that wish is becoming a reality pretty soon. A spin-off show called Peacemaker is coming next month, and we just got a new trailer to hype us up for it.

The show follows Peacemaker, John Cena’s character from The Suicide Squad, as he works for the government to achieve peace at any cost. Beyond that, we don’t know much about the show’s plot, but we don’t really need to. Peacemaker was one of the funniest members of this new iteration of Task Force X, so as long as the series has the same kind of humor and action that made Gunn’s film so great, I’m totally in.

And thankfully, this new Peacemaker trailer has everything that made us fall in love with the character the first time we met him. For starters, it has some absolutely hilarious jokes that made me literally laugh out loud when I heard them. Say what you will about John Cena’s acting ability, but you can’t deny that he has fantastic comedic chops, and it looks like they’re going to be on full display in this show.

On top of that, the trailer also has a ton of action shots that showcase some of the cool things this new hero is capable of. Sure, they’re little more than blink-and-you’ll-miss-them moments, but that’s what makes them so great. They’re just long enough to whet our appetites, but they’re not so long that they’ll spoil the fun of the actual show. They’re the best of both worlds, and I can’t wait to see more.

Last but not least, this Peacemaker trailer humanizes the character in a way that I for one did not see coming. When we first met the cold-blooded assassin, he had no qualms about hurting or even killing innocent people for the sake of a perceived greater good, but it looks like that’s no longer the case. About halfway through the trailer, we see Peacemaker refusing to kill some children, and that seems to lead to some genuine growth for the formerly unscrupulous killer. We don’t know exactly where the change will lead, but if The Suicide Squad is any indication, we can be sure that it’ll inject some legit humanity and emotion into this fun comic book story.

When we put these three elements together, we get one hell of a trailer, so I absolutely can’t wait to see the full series. Peacemaker is one of my most anticipated shows of 2022, and thankfully, it’s coming really soon. It hits HBO Max on January 13, and you can bet that I’ll be clearing my schedule that day to make time to watch it.
